14:15 (Newton Abbot) Frankie Faulkner

Frankie Faulkner didn't quite appear to get home when third here over an extended 2m5f and the drop in trip gives Evan Williams' gelding the ideal opportunity to get off the mark, especially in a contest lacking depth on paper.

Film D'action benefited from wind surgery when finishing third at Ffos Las and is entitled to improve for stepping up in distance, while Fortunate Fred, who was runner-up in this contest 12 months ago, completes the shortlist.

15:25 (Newton Abbot) San Giovanni

San Giovanni was progressive last summer, winning two on the spin before disappointing in a valuable contest at Worcester in September.

The seven-year-old returns following wind surgery and is taken to bounce back to winning ways.
Pyramid Place went up 3lb for his Cartmel victory in May and commands respect, while others to note include Vision Des Flos and Thirtyfourstitches.

16:00 (Newton Abbot) The Grey Falco

Phoenix Risen was beaten less than a length in a similar contest last month off this mark and the six-year-old could go well again off bottom weight, but he may have to give way to The Grey Falco, who caught the eye at Southwell when winning very easily at the end of June.

He does have an added 9lb from the handicapper but appears to be at the top of his game, while Nevendon and Clearance are others to consider in an intriguing contest.

17:10 (Newton Abbot) Shakiyra

Point-to-point winner Fountainspinklady has the form in the book after her second to Daytona Beach in a Worcester bumper, but she stayed on well to snatch a place that day and may do better over further in time.

A chance is taken on newcomer Shakiyra, a daughter of Passing Glance and related to numerous winners including Call Me Tara, who scored by 40 lengths last time out.

She could yet be above average for Fergal O'Brien, leaving Dontmesswithme to follow them home.
